In the dynamic field of agrochemicals, the development of novel and effective crop protection solutions relies heavily on the availability of high-quality chemical intermediates. Methyl Carbazate, with its CAS number 6294-89-9, stands out as a critical building block in this sector. Its unique chemical structure and reactivity make it an indispensable component for synthesizing a range of active ingredients used in pesticides, herbicides, and fungicides. For companies looking to innovate and expand their agrochemical portfolios, understanding the properties and sourcing of Methyl Carbazate is key.

Methyl Carbazate's value in agrochemical synthesis stems from its ability to participate in reactions that form nitrogen-containing heterocyclic compounds, which are frequently found in potent agrochemical molecules. These structures are often designed to target specific pests or weeds while minimizing harm to beneficial organisms and the environment. The purity of the Methyl Carbazate used in these syntheses is paramount, as impurities can lead to undesirable side reactions, reduced efficacy of the final product, or even toxic by-products.
